We discuss electric-magnetic duality in two new classes of supersymmetric Yang-Mills theories. The models have gauge group $Sp(2 c)$ or $SO( c)$ with matter in both the adjoint and defining representations. By perturbing these theories with various superpotentials, we find a variety of new infrared fixed points with dual descriptions. This work is complementary to that of Kutasov and Schwimmer on $SU( c)$ and of Intriligator on other models involving $Sp(2 c)$ and $SO( c)$.

We exhibit exact conformal field theory descriptions of SO(N) and Sp(N) pairs of Seiberg-dual gauge theories within string theory. The N=1 gauge theories with flavour are realized as low energy limits of the worldvolume theories on D-branes in unoriented non-critical superstring backgrounds. These unoriented backgrounds are obtained by constructing exact crosscap states in the SL(2,R)/U(1) coset conformal field theory using the modular bootstrap method. Seiberg duality is understood by studying the behaviour of the boundary and crosscap states under monodromy in the closed string parameter space.
We study $N=1$ supersymmetric $SP(N_c)$ gauge theories with $N_f$ flavors of quarks in the fundamental representation. Depending on $N_f$ and $N_c$, we find exact, dynamically generated superpotentials, smooth quantum moduli spaces of vacua, quantum moduli spaces of vacua with additional massless composites at strong coupling, confinement without chiral symmetry breaking, non-trivial fixed points of the renormalization group, and massless magnetic quarks and gluons.
A solution to the infinite coupling problem for N=2 conformal supersymmetric gauge theories in four dimensions is presented. The infinitely-coupled theories are argued to be interacting superconformal field theories (SCFTs) with weakly gauged flavor groups. Consistency checks of this proposal are found by examining some low-rank examples. As part of these checks, we show how to compute new exact quantities in these SCFTs: the central charges of their flavor current algebras. Also, the isolated rank 1 E_6 and E_7 SCFTs are found as limits of Lagrangian field theories.
